The Snowman Trek is the ultimate rugged traverse of Bhutan through the isolated Lunana region. Regarded as Bhutan’s most formidable trekking challenge, the Snowman Trek is a true Himalayan benchmark - remote, rugged, and undertaken by only a handful of trekkers each season.
Over 27 days, this fully supported expedition traverses a chain of 11 high-altitude passes, including Rinchen Zoe La (5326m/17,471ft) and Karakachu La (5165m/16,946ft) to reach Lunana, the most remote region of Bhutan, snowbound for much of the year.
The route ventures deep into Bhutan’s mountain wilderness, weaving through stark ridgelines, sacred lakes, and high valleys shadowed by 7000m (22,965ft) giants like Jomolhari, Gangchenta and Table Mountain. Along the way, you’ll pass yak herder camps and remote villages where traditional life endures far from the modern world.
